Mears, MI is covered by 1 USPS ZIP code serving a combined population of 1,622 according to Census ACS 5-Year Estimates. U.S. cities rarely map cleanly to a single ZIP — Mears splits its residents across 1 delivery areas, each with its own demographic and housing profile. The table below lists every ZIP by population, so you can see which neighborhoods carry the weight of the city total and which are smaller pockets of the same municipal boundary.

Aggregated across every ZIP in Mears, the median household income averages $67,279 and per-capita income averages $40,070. Poverty rate runs at 8.2% and unemployment at 13.6%. On housing, the average median home value is $255,000 with median rent of $1,013 per month, and 92.6% of occupied units are owner-occupied. These are arithmetic averages across the 1 ZIP — not population-weighted — so small ZIPs influence the headline numbers the same as large ones.
